TOPEKA, Kan. --- Washburn wasn't able to overcome an early deficit in a 103-87 loss to Johnson County Community College.
A few timely runs by the Cavaliers paired with 50 percent shooting from long range doomed the Ichabods as they fell to 4-9 on the season. Three Ichabods notched double figures on the night led by a 17-point effort from
Darren Spruill and
Tom Huppe. The Ichabods shot a season-high 57.1 percent in the second period.
Washburn will close out its 2016-17 campaign on Feb. 6 when the team host Brown Mackie College with tip-off slated for 7 p.m.
